With the introduction of Intel processors in new Apple Macintoshes, it is possible that MacOS X (or 11 or 12, etc.) will become available "officially" for the PC Hardware platform. If that happens, you may see the equivalent of the Mac universal binary for the PC platform, where software can run on both operating systems interchangably. Then there will be no more split development between PC and Mac. The first and most difficult hurdle of this bridge to software utopia has already been leapt.
